They poke up out of the water like rocks, watch you for a few seconds, then submerge. Above the bridge is no less interesting. Its lamp posts tower above the road, so tall that osprey and bald eagles perch on them. If you pay attention, you might even see one dive off to catch a fish.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Crossing this bridge may sound fascinating, but once you&#8217;ve done it dozens of times, it&#8217;s the sort of experience that could be mistaken for monotonous.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Years ago, when my kids were quite little and battling the forces of boredom, I nodded toward a distant island. &#8220;Check out Monster Island,&#8221; I said. &#8220;Looks like something&#8217;s brewing.&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>They looked and saw what anyone would see: a small island that appears to be made entirely of tall grasses, with just a few palm trees to add texture.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>But they also saw monsters.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Monster Island, they explained to me, is populated by monsters with long purple hair that blends in with the tall grass. They also have oversized gnashing teeth that can chomp alligators in a single bite, which is why you never see any alligators near it.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>As we drove away, we talked about the monsters and the island, and just how dangerous it would be to take a boat out there, but also how cool it would be to take a boat out there.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>I don&#8217;t remember what happened on the rest of that trip. None of it rose to the level of significance of Monster Island.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>As we were driving back across the bridge, I couldn&#8217;t resist bringing up Monster Island again. &#8220;What&#8217;s going on?&#8221; I asked. &#8220;Monster island\u2019s on the other side of the bridge!&#8221;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>My oldest laughed. \u201cI didn\u2019t know it moved!\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cNah-ah,\u201d his little brother said. \u201cIt didn\u2019t move. We\u2019re just going the other way.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cI\u2019m not saying it did or it didn\u2019t,\u201d I said. \u201cI\u2019m just saying it was on our right earlier, and now it\u2019s on our left.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>\u201cIt did too move,\u201d my oldest asserted. \u201cI bet a monster carried it across.\u201d<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>As easy as that, we were back in the story. Monster Island, it turns out, is actually held up by a giant monster, the biggest of all the monsters. He\u2019s nice, though, not like the others, and he holds the island in the lake to keep the other monsters trapped on it.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Understanding Monster Island<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>You may recognize Monster Island as an exercise in collaborative storytelling: one person tosses out an idea (&#8220;something&#8217;s happening at Monster Island&#8221;), then another adds to it and tosses it back.
